Heavy-Duty Segmented Welded Bed
The P Series uses a heavy-duty segmented welded bed designed to support cutting stability, absorb vibration, and handle the heat and abuse that comes with fiber laser production. If heat-affected sections need attention over time, the segmented design helps simplify maintenance compared to a one-piece platform.

Technical Specifications
Specifications may vary by configuration and are subject to change. Confirm final specifications before purchase.
P Series
All-Around Sheet Metal Fiber Laser Cutting Machine
| Model | Working Area | Laser Power | Positioning Accuracy | Repositioning Accuracy | Max Linkage Speed | Max Acceleration |
|---|---|---|---|---|---|---|
| P12 | 41 x 8.5 ft | 60/40/30/24/20/12 kW | +/-0.0006 in/ft | +/-0.0012 in | 656 ft/min | 2.8 G |
| P8 | 26.4 x 8.2 ft | 40/30/24/20 kW | +/-0.0006 in/ft | +/-0.0012 in | 656 ft/min | 2.8 G |
| P6 | 21.3 x 8.2 ft | 60/40/30/24/20/12 kW | +/-0.0006 in/ft | +/-0.0012 in | 656 ft/min | 2.8 G |
| P4 | 13.1 x 6.5 ft | 60/40/30/20/12/6 kW | +/-0.0006 in/ft | +/-0.0012 in | 656 ft/min | 4.0 G |
| P3 | 10 x 5 ft | 60/40/30/20/12/6/3 kW | +/-0.0006 in/ft | +/-0.0012 in | 656 ft/min | 4.0 G |
